Efficient Molecular Solar Thermal Energy Storage in Self-Assembled Columnar Triethynylbenzene-Azobenzene Systems

Key Points

  • This study aims to explore a self-assembled liquid crystal system for efficient molecular solar thermal energy storage.
  • Developed a columnar hexagonal liquid crystal system
  • Utilized tetra-ortho-fluoro azobenzene-functionalized triethynylbenzene
  • Assessed photoisomerization efficiency under visible light
  • Achieved ~80% E→Z photoisomerization at ambient temperature
  • Demonstrated significant heat retention in the system

Abstract

A self-assembled columnar hexagonal liquid crystal based on tetra-ortho-fluoro azobenzene-functionalized triethynylbenzene is reported for molecular solar thermal energy storage. Efficient visible-light-driven E→Z photoisomerization (~80%) at ambient temperature and significant heat...
